1 What is SAP Exchange infrastructure?

SAP Exchange Infrastructure (SAP XI) represents the process Integration layer of the Netweaver stack.

XI can be termed SAP's Enterprise Application Integration (EAI) Software. It enables you to implement

cross-system processes. It enables you to connect systems from different vendors (non-SAP and SAP) in

different versions and implemented in different programming languages (Java, ABAP, and so on) to each

other. SAP Exchange Infrastructure is based on an open architecture and uses open standards (in particular

those from the XML and Java environments).

SAP XI runs on the Web Application Server (WAS).

SAP XI mainly drives to reduce the TCO by reducing the integration and maintenance cost of the systems.

It provides a central repository for all the interfaces. One of the main features of XI is predelivered

Integration content i.e. to say that for mostly all my SAP and Netweaver components, business content that

includes the message type, the interface, business scenario, the business process patterns etc are made available. Also in case of third parties partnered with SAP, the contents are made available. Another feature, cross component BPM helps us to model business processes and scenarios across business. Even B2B integration allows to integrate to a partner or a different business. Industry standards such as Rosettanet, CIDX etc are thus supported

2. Architecture of SAP XI.

SAP XI is not a single component, but is a collection of components that work together flexibily

to implement Integration Scenarios.It includes components that are used at Design time,

components used at Configuration time and Components used at runtime.

2.1 The System Landscape Directory

A central repository of information about software and systems in the data center.

2.2 The Integration Builder

It comprises of the Integration Repository and Integration directory.

u2022 Integration Repository is used for the design and development of Interfaces, Process

and Mapping objects that make up an Integration Scenario.

u2022 Integration Directory is used for configuring scenarios to be used in the customer landscape.

2.3 The Integration Server

This is the actual runtime of XI. All messages are processed by the Integration Server in

a similar and consistent way. It comprises of

u2022 The Adapter Engine running on the JAVA Stack and consisting of many JCA adapters.

u2022 The Integration Engine running on the ABAP Stack which process message in a consistent way using a series of pipeline steps.

u2022 The Business Process Engine running on the ABAP stack where the Integration process or Business Process Management ( BPM's ) are executed.

2.4 Central Monitoring

To monitor all components comprehensively at runtime.

Pre-requisites for Inbound IDoc to R/3 from PI:

Configuration required at Xi side:

Go to IDX1: configure the port.

Go to IDX2: load the DOC metadata.

Go to SM59: Create RFC destination which points to R3 system this is require in the case where your IDOC is sent to R 3 system,

Configiration required at R3 side:

Maintain Logical System for PI (SALE transaction):

Maintain Partner Profile for XI system(WE20):

Pre-requisites for Outbound IDoc from R/3 to PI:

Configurations required in R/3:

Maintain Logical System (SALE)

Define RFC Destination (SM59) which points to PI system Maintain Port (WE21) Maintain partner profile. (WE20):

Maintain Distribution Model (BD64):
